Transaction 95038a57e2676f63f24f7bf86e2983e5d9454ca6f68a734bc39f0346dca5e8e0

1 Input
2 Outputs
  • 95038a57e2676f63f24f7bf86e2983e5d9454ca6f68a734bc39f0346dca5e8e0:0
  • value  536726
    address  19ojYj8KVz4ajgCpsFMzL3N2gjNJeP6tMN
  • 95038a57e2676f63f24f7bf86e2983e5d9454ca6f68a734bc39f0346dca5e8e0:1
  • value  5320804
    address  1GMZ5pNA8fhCJYuP9NJp5mers7Pw882jrf